1.Introduction -- 2.Science in perspective -- 3.Science wards -- 4.Science\'s presuppositions -- 5.Deductive logic -- 6.Probability -- 7.Inductive logic and statistics -- 8.Parsimony and efficience -- 9.Case studies -- 10.Scinece\'s powers and limits -- 11.Science education.
This book will enable scientists to be better scientists by offering them a deeper understanding of the underpinnings of the scientific method. It examines deductive and inductive logic, probability, statistics, parsimony and science education.
